Understanding the Albumin Test Procedure
The Albumin Test Procedure: Step-by-Step Guide & PDF Reference outlines a systematic approach to measuring albumin—a vital protein produced by the liver that maintains fluid balance and transports hormones and medications. Performed via blood sampling, this test reveals insights into nutritional status, liver function, and kidney health. Results are reported in grams per deciliter (g/dL), with normal ranges typically spanning 3.5 to 5.0 g/dL depending on laboratory standards. Interpreting results demands clinical context: low albumin may signal malnutrition, chronic illness, or liver dysfunction; elevated levels can reflect inflammation or dehydration rather than pathology alone. Healthcare providers correlate findings with symptoms and other lab values—such as globulin levels—to differentiate benign changes from clinically significant abnormalities.
